Let's do this together!
Wave- a pattern of energy that carries energy from one place to another
Complete the Frayer Model in your notes
4
Think like traffic- pulls forward then bunches up.
Vibrates and travels in the same direction
Needs a medium to pass through
Longitudinal waves
Like a snake- moves it's body one way and travels in another.
Vibrates up and down, but travels forward.
Light waves
Transverse waves
Remember: Both these waves have amplitude
More amplitude = more energy
